Output e70626d266684326c8789986525fc1d7cde68bfb6e5b02cc45ec2582f4a83ab1:1

value
761978
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8575b96f308d7e7aed4794c5a7d0bc4274ee7714 OP_EQUAL
address
3DrgpgtpikvWQHDz9sfP1zUQD6QJqLBREs
transaction
e70626d266684326c8789986525fc1d7cde68bfb6e5b02cc45ec2582f4a83ab1
spent
true